When Should You Search for an ER Near You?
You should look for the nearest emergency room in serious medical situations.
Go immediately if you have:
- Chest pain or pressure
- Difficulty breathing
- Severe bleeding
- Stroke symptoms (confusion, weakness)
- Head injuries
- Broken bones with intense pain
- Loss of consciousness
If you feel your condition is life-threatening, do not wait.

What to Expect When You Arrive
Knowing the process helps reduce stress.
ER visit process:
1. Registration
Basic details are recorded.
2. Triage
A nurse checks the urgency of your condition.
3. Doctor Evaluation
A physician examines you.
4. Testing
Tests like X-rays or blood work may be done.
5. Treatment
Immediate care is provided.
6. Discharge or Admission
You may go home or stay for further treatment.
Emergency Room vs Urgent Care
It’s important to know the difference between ER and urgent care.
| Feature | Emergency Room | Urgent Care |
|---|---|---|
| Availability | 24/7 | Limited hours |
| Conditions | Life-threatening | Minor |
| Equipment | Advanced | Basic |
| Cost | Higher | Lower |
| Wait time | Based on severity | Usually shorter |
Choose ER for serious conditions.

How ER Prioritizes Patients
Emergency rooms use a triage system.
Priority system:
- Critical patients treated first
- Serious cases next
- Less urgent cases later
This ensures the most serious conditions get immediate attention.
What to Bring to the ER
If possible, bring:
Important items:
- Identification
- Insurance card
- Medication list
- Medical history
- Emergency contact
These help doctors provide faster care.
